Solar Panel Cost
Solar panel cost refers to the price of purchasing and installing solar panels for a home or property. In the UK, this cost can vary depending on system size, panel type, installation complexity, and additional equipment such as batteries or inverters. Although the initial investment can be significant, solar panels often reduce long-term energy bills and increase overall home efficiency.
Quick Facts
-
Average UK installation cost: £4,000–£8,000 for a standard 3–4kW system
-
Larger systems (5kW+): £7,000–£12,000
-
Solar batteries: £2,000–£6,000 (optional but beneficial)
-
Government incentives and export tariffs can help offset costs
-
Payback period typically 8–12 years, depending on usage and sunlight exposure
What Affects the Cost?
1. System Size
Bigger systems generate more energy but cost more upfront.
2. Panel Type
-
Monocrystalline: Efficient, premium pricing
-
Polycrystalline: More affordable, slightly less efficient
-
Thin-film: Lightweight but less common in UK homes
3. Roof Suitability
Steeper roofs, shaded roofs, or complex layouts may increase installation fees.
4. Energy Storage
Adding a solar battery increases total cost but allows energy to be stored and used later.
5. Installer and Warranty Quality
Longer warranties and higher-grade workmanship tend to cost more but offer better long-term reliability.

Typical Breakdown of Costs
-
Panels and Inverter: 60–70%
-
Installation Labour: 20–30%
-
Scaffolding: 5–10%
-
Optional Battery Storage: Additional cost depending on capacity
-
Monitoring / Smart Systems: Minor cost addition

Common Questions
Is it worth getting solar panels in the UK?
Yes — despite cloudy weather, the UK receives enough daylight for solar to be effective year-round.
Do solar panels work during winter?
Yes. They produce less energy but still function even on overcast days.
How long do solar panels last?
Typically 25–30 years, with minimal maintenance required.
Can I power my home entirely on solar?
A well-sized system combined with a battery can significantly reduce grid reliance, especially in summer.
Is planning permission needed?
It’s usually not required for standard residential installations.
